Understanding CMMS and Its Role in Maintenance

A Computerized Maintenance Management System (CMMS) is a software tool designed to simplify maintenance management. It helps organizations plan, track, and optimize maintenance activities. A well-implemented CMMS can significantly enhance the efficiency and effectiveness of maintenance operations.

How CMMS Works?

At its core, a CMMS is a centralized database that stores information about an organization’s maintenance activities. This includes work orders, maintenance schedules, asset information, inventory, and much more. The system allows maintenance managers to plan and schedule tasks, track the progress of ongoing work, and analyze data to improve future maintenance strategies.

The Shift from Reactive to Preventive Maintenance

Traditionally, maintenance was reactive, meaning that action was taken only after a failure occurred. However, this approach often leads to unplanned downtime, higher repair costs, and shorter equipment lifespans. CMMS preventive maintenance shifts the focus from reacting to problems to preventing them from occurring in the first place. This proactive approach ensures that equipment is serviced regularly, which helps in identifying potential issues before they lead to breakdowns.

The Benefits of CMMS Preventive Maintenance

Implementing CMMS preventive maintenance offers numerous benefits that contribute to overall operational efficiency. Let’s explore some of these advantages in detail.

1. Reduced Downtime and Increased Equipment Uptime

One of the most significant benefits of CMMS preventive maintenance is the reduction in unplanned downtime. By scheduling regular maintenance tasks, potential problems can be addressed before they lead to equipment failure. This ensures that machinery operates at peak efficiency, reducing the risk of unexpected breakdowns and keeping production lines running smoothly.

2. Cost Savings

While there is an initial investment in setting up a CMMS, the long-term savings are substantial. Regular preventive maintenance can extend the lifespan of equipment, reducing the need for costly repairs or replacements. Additionally, by preventing major breakdowns, companies can avoid the expensive downtime that can occur when equipment is out of service.

3. Improved Safety

Safety is a critical concern in any industrial environment. CMMS preventive maintenance ensures that equipment is regularly inspected and maintained, which reduces the likelihood of accidents caused by faulty machinery. This proactive approach not only protects workers but also helps companies avoid the financial and reputational costs associated with workplace accidents.

4. Enhanced Inventory Management

A well-implemented CMMS also aids in inventory management. By keeping track of spare parts and materials needed for maintenance tasks, a CMMS helps ensure that necessary components are always available when needed. This reduces delays caused by waiting for parts to be ordered and delivered, further contributing to the efficiency of maintenance operations.

5. Data-Driven Decision Making

A CMMS collects and stores a vast amount of data related to maintenance activities. This data can be analyzed to identify trends, track equipment performance, and make informed decisions about future maintenance strategies. By leveraging this data, maintenance managers can optimize maintenance schedules, allocate resources more effectively, and improve overall operational efficiency.

6. Compliance with Regulations

Many industries are subject to strict regulations regarding equipment maintenance and safety. CMMS preventive maintenance helps organizations comply with these regulations by ensuring that maintenance tasks are carried out according to industry standards and documented properly. This not only avoids fines and penalties but also demonstrates a commitment to safety and quality.

How to Implement CMMS Preventive Maintenance?

Implementing CMMS preventive maintenance requires careful planning and execution. Here’s a step-by-step guide to help you get started.

1. Assess Your Current Maintenance Strategy

Before implementing a CMMS, it’s essential to assess your current maintenance strategy. Identify areas where your current approach is lacking and determine how a CMMS can address these issues. This assessment will help you set clear goals for your CMMS implementation and ensure that it meets your organization’s specific needs.

2. Select the Right CMMS Software

There are many CMMS software options available, each with its own set of features and capabilities. When selecting a CMMS, consider factors such as ease of use, scalability, integration with existing systems, and cost. It’s also important to choose a system that offers robust support and training resources to ensure a smooth implementation.

3. Set Up Your CMMS

Once you’ve selected a CMMS, the next step is to set it up. This involves populating the system with information about your assets, maintenance schedules, work orders, and inventory. It’s important to ensure that all data entered into the system is accurate and up-to-date, as this will be the foundation of your preventive maintenance program.

4. Train Your Team

For a CMMS to be effective, your team needs to know how to use it properly. Provide comprehensive training to all relevant staff members, including maintenance technicians, managers, and administrative personnel. This training should cover how to create and manage work orders, update maintenance schedules, and generate reports.

5. Develop a Preventive Maintenance Plan

With your CMMS set up and your team trained, the next step is to develop a preventive maintenance plan. This plan should outline the specific tasks that need to be performed, the frequency of these tasks, and the resources required. It’s important to involve your maintenance team in the development of this plan, as they have the hands-on experience and knowledge necessary to create an effective strategy.

6. Monitor and Optimize

Once your CMMS preventive maintenance program is up and running, it’s important to monitor its performance and make adjustments as needed. Use the data collected by your CMMS to track key performance indicators (KPIs) such as equipment uptime, maintenance costs, and work order completion rates. Regularly review this data to identify areas for improvement and optimize your preventive maintenance plan accordingly.

Common Challenges and How to Overcome Them

While CMMS preventive maintenance offers many benefits, it’s not without its challenges. Here are some common issues that organizations may face and tips on how to overcome them.

1. Resistance to Change

One of the most significant challenges in implementing a CMMS is resistance to change. Employees may be accustomed to the old way of doing things and hesitant to adopt new technology. To overcome this, it’s important to communicate the benefits of the CMMS clearly and involve your team in the implementation process. Providing adequate training and support can also help ease the transition.

2. Data Accuracy

A CMMS is only as good as the data entered into it. Inaccurate or incomplete data can lead to incorrect maintenance schedules, missed tasks, and poor decision-making. To ensure data accuracy, establish clear procedures for data entry and regularly audit the information in your CMMS.

3. Integration with Existing Systems

Integrating a CMMS with your existing systems can be a complex process, particularly if you’re using older or proprietary software. When selecting a CMMS, look for one that offers robust integration capabilities and work closely with your IT team to ensure a smooth implementation.

4. Keeping the System Up to Date

A CMMS requires regular updates to ensure that it continues to function effectively. This includes updating software, adding new assets, and adjusting maintenance schedules as needed. Assign a dedicated team member to manage the CMMS and ensure that it’s kept up to date.
